In the fourth of seven debates, Senator Kerry and Governor Weld debated various issues, including public cynicism, economic development, and welfare. In this debate, the participants sat at a table separated by a moderator and they were questioned by three journalists. Much of the debate was a direct conversation between the two candidates. close
